I've been successfully using the toner transfer method for PCBs for some years. I prefer surface mount components myself (easier than drilling all those exactly spaced holes) where the spacing between tracks can be only 0.6mm for SOIC chips. Have you any experience of cutting PCBs for SMD components? I'd be interested to see how the two methods compare.

I enjoy NOT having to deal with chemicals any more. In my opinion, it is just as fast to mill than to etch, if you take all the parameters into account. I have done a few surface mount PCB but prefer hole mounted parts. It's simply easier to handle and also to read the values and correct mistakes in design.

Drilling is really a non-issue, that's done accurately by the CNC, so it really doesn't matter. What is important is that the job can be restarted and repeated from the start because it does happen that the dill snaps and some times I don't see that before the job is done. This is especially the case with 0.6mm drills, I find them very easy to snap.

Anyway, SOIC is just fine but you need a good CNC with high enough accuracy and repeatability.
